The Indian cricket team is under transition already and it is set to undergo major changes in the coming days as well. The senior players are likely to make way for the next generation as per a report from Cricbuzz, before the England in June-July next year. R Ashwin described himself,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ma the last of India's "OG generation" during his retirement at the Gabba in Brisbane and it likely it could be their last Test assignment.

Ashwin along with Ajinkya Rahane, Cheteshwar Pujara, Rohit Sharma, Virat Kohli and Ravindra Jadeja replaced the likes of Rahul Dravid, Sachin Tendulkar and VVS Laxman when they walked into the Indian dressing room as the team went under similar transition during 2012 and 2013. Ashwin's decision to retire however has come as a surprise to everyone around the globe.
